Official Escapes Second Assassination Attempt
From Times Wire Reports
The deputy chief minister of the Indian-controlled portion of Kashmir escaped Muslim militants’ second attempt on his life in a week, police said, but a grenade meant for him killed five others and injured more than 40.
Mangat Ram Sharma was addressing a meeting in a remote village in Jammu and Kashmir state when the attack took place. No militant group claimed responsibility. Last week, rebels fired a grenade at his motorcade in Srinagar.
